A 42-YEAR-OLD man has been threatened with a knife and robbed.

The incident happened on Thursday, January 4 at around 6.50pm on Peel Street, towards the Westbury area of Thornaby.

The victim was approached by a man who threatened him with a knife and demanded he hand over money.

He then went through the victim's pockets and took a wallet which contained various cards and £55. He then made off towards the Cobden Street area in the direction of the new build houses.

Cleveland Police said: "The man responsible is described as being a white male, around 6ft tall with blonde hair and he appeared gaunt and very thin. He was wearing a dark blue coat and dark tracksuit bottoms with stripes down the side.
